Swissquote Group Holding SA, a pioneer in online financial services, has carved its niche in the financial landscape of Switzerland. Founded in 1996 by Marc Bürki and Paolo Buzzi, the company emerged from humble beginnings as a financial website offering tools for unbiased financial information. Over the years, it transformed into a robust online trading platform providing a wide array of services for retail and institutional clients. Swissquote capitalized on the internet boom to offer its clients a potent blend of transparency, efficiency, and real-time trading capabilities. Today, it presents a comprehensive suite of financial services including online trading in stocks, derivatives, forex, and cryptocurrencies. This diversification has allowed Swissquote to adapt to the evolving financial ecosystem and maintain a competitive edge over traditional banking institutions. Central to Swissquote's business model is its innovative platform that streamlines the trading process for its users. The company generates revenue through transaction fees, subscriptions for premium services, and interest on client funds held in custodial accounts. Swissquote has also extended its reach by offering services such as robo-advisory and thematic investment portfolios, catering to the growing demand for personalized and automated investment strategies. By integrating cutting-edge technology with a customer-centric approach, Swissquote has positioned itself as a leader in digital banking, continually expanding its footprint in the global financial market. The company's ability to stay ahead of trends, embrace technology, and offer a diversified range of investment products ensures it remains a vital player in the modern financial ecosystem.

What is Swissquote Group Holding SA's current Net Margin?

The current Net Margin for Swissquote Group Holding SA is 39.9%, which is above its 3-year median of 38.4%.

How has Net Margin changed over time?

Over the last 3 years, Swissquote Group Holding SA’s Net Margin has increased from 32.8% to 39.9%. During this period, it reached a low of 32.8% on Jun 30, 2022 and a high of 40% on Dec 31, 2024.
